UEFA Nations league Serbia 2-0 Switzerland - Highlights and news 13.10.2024

 Serbia drove through Nico Elvedi's own objective in first-half stoppage time and Aleksandar Mitrovic multiplied the benefit before Predrag Rajkovic saved a punishment from Swiss striker Breel Embolo. Serbia took a giant stride towards survival in the UEFA Nations League top-flight by securing a 2-0 victory over near rivals Switzerland - their first-ever head-to-head win. With  Serbia  and  Switzerland  essentially competing against each other to avoid relegation from Group A4, you’d have been forgiven for expecting a brighter start from two sides desperate to beat the other. It turned out to be quite the opposite though, as the only bright spot in an incredibly dull start came when  Veljko Birmancevic ’s tame effort was easily gathered by  Gregor Kobel . Ukraine - Italy - Euro 2008

League: Euro 2008 qualifiers Event: Ukraine - Italy Final score: 1:2 Goal scorers: Di Natale 41' Shevchenko 71' Di Natale 77' Match report from UEFA : Ukraine defeated by resolute Azzurri Antonio Di Natale was the two-goal hero for Italy as the Azzurri claimed three vital points from their Group B qualifier in Ukraine. Ukraine aggrieved Roberto Donadoni's side were on the back foot for much of the encounter but Di Natale's double moved Italy above France and into second place in the table. Andriy Shevchenko was arguably the game's outstanding player, leading the home team forward and scoring an equaliser midway through the second half, but that was not enough to earn the point Ukraine felt they merited. Headed opener Shevchenko set the tone early on, firing a 25-metre free-kick against the crossbar with Gianluigi Buffon beaten. One and only...Michael Laudrup... 09.28.2024 news and highlights

 Michael Laudrup, a former Danish national team player and player for Juventus, Barcelona and Real Madrid, refused to go to the European Football Championship in 1992 in protest at the expulsion of Yugoslavia, which was better in the qualifiers. Namely, Yugoslavia was first in the qualification group, and Denmark was second. He said then that neither he nor his national team deserved to replace a better team, the one that won it on the field, the country still called Yugoslavia at the time. To make the irony even greater, the Danes then won the championship by defeating Germany. When asked if he regrets not being part of the team that won the European Championship, he only briefly stated: "Senseless question, a great injustice was done to Yugoslavia."
